Output 52c68595226e9eeef8b188654e6129de5a80cbaa39829164dba6bdc4eaf066d3:0

value
46287992
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67228cf7a46dd13ff1f128e347ac42b466da5d98 OP_EQUAL
address
MHJVDowrmmR1g4HGm8Lm1g5WgwLbfa5sfJ
transaction
52c68595226e9eeef8b188654e6129de5a80cbaa39829164dba6bdc4eaf066d3
spent
true